Методы планирования вычислений в параллельной потоковой вычислительной системе «Буран» |
|
|
|
|
Авторы |
| Змеев Д.Н. |
| Климов А.В. |
| Левченко Н.Н. |
| Окунев А.С. |
Год публикации |
| 2018 |
DOI |
| 10.31114/2078-7707-2018-3-10-15 |
УДК |
| 004.27 |
|
Аннотация |
| Параллельная потоковая вычислительная система «Буран» реализует потоковую модель вычислений с динамически формируемым контекстом. Для обеспечения эффективного распараллеливания задач на большое число ядер системы необходимо управлять вы-числительным процессом в автоматическом режиме и решать задачи с большим объемом данных, имея ограниченный объем локальной памяти вычислительного ядра. В статье описываются методы планирования вычислений, которые позволяют преодолеть, а в ряде случаев и исключить саму возможность, переполнения ассоциативной памяти ключей вычислительного ядра системы. Такими методами являются: метод с использованием токенов-заглушек; метод, использующий разбиение токенов на этапы (активные и пассивные) и откачку пассивных этапов в соответствующую память; метод с использованием только отложенных этапов (без откачки). Эти методы повышают эффективность решения задач и увеличивают надежность работы вычислительных средств. |
Ключевые слова |
| планирование вычислений, параллельная потоковая вычислительная система, разбиение на этапы, потоковая модель вычислений |
Ссылка на статью |
| Змеев Д.Н., Климов А.В., Левченко Н.Н., Окунев А.С. Методы планирования вычислений в параллельной потоковой вычислительной системе «Буран» // Проблемы разработки перспективных микро- и наноэлектронных систем. 2018. Выпуск 3. С. 10-15. doi:10.31114/2078-7707-2018-3-10-15 |
Адрес статьи |
| http://www.mes-conference.ru/data/year2018/pdf/D115.pdf |